In the Roman civil war...

...Julius Caesar knew he had
to march on Rome itself...
...which no legion was permitted to do.

Marcus Lucanus left us a chronicle
of what happened.

How swiftly Caesar had surmounted
the icy Alps...
...and in his mind conceived
immense upheavals, coming war.

When he reached the little Rubicon,
clearly through the murky night...

...appeared a mighty image
of his country in distress...

...grief in her face...

...her white hair streaming
from her tower-crowned head.

With tresses torn and shoulders bare,
she stood before him and sighing, said:

"Where further do you march? Where
do you take my standards, warriors?

If lawfully you come, if as citizens,
this far only is allowed."

Trembling struck his limbs.

And weakness checked his progress,
holding his feet at the river's edge.

At last he speaks.

"Oh, thunderer...

...surveying great Rome's walls
from the Tarpeian rock.

Oh, Phrygian, house gods of lulus...

...clan and mysteries of Quirinus
who was carried off to heaven.

Oh, Jupiter of Latium, seated
in lofty Alba and hearths of Vesta.

Oh, Rome, equal to the highest deity,
favor my plans.

Not with impious weapons
do I pursue you.

Here am I, Caesar...

...conqueror of land and sea,
your own soldier everywhere...

...now too if I am permitted.

The man who makes me your enemy,
it is he will be the guilty one."

He broke the barriers of war
and through the swollen river...

...swiftly took his standards.

When Caesar crossed the flood
and reached the opposite bank...

...from Hesperia 's forbidden fields,
he took his stand and said:

"Here, I abandoned peace
and desecrated law

Fortune, it is you I follow.

Farewell to treaties.
From now on, war is our judge."
